Overview

This full-time program produces graduates who are both business analysts (i.e., professionals who understand accounting, marketing, finance, etc.) and information system specialists (i.e., professionals who can implement information systems strategies).

Graduates of the program possess the business, technical, and leadership skills to meet the challenges presented by rapidly evolving information technology and the need to effectively incorporate this technology into business strategy and day-to-day operations. 

Students who have already completed or are in the process of completing a bachelor’s degree may apply. Previous work experience is not required, but may benefit applicants.
 

Why Earn the MS-MIS at Texas A&M?

Unique Program Design

Our unique blend of technical and managerial training will equip graduates to immediately contribute to solving business problems, making them highly valued and respected in the workforce and sought after by top companies. Optional internships provide students with real world experience and the opportunity to put into practice the skills learned in class.

Career Placement Support and Options

Graduates of the MS-MIS program at Texas A&M University move on to careers in a variety of industries in numerous functional roles. The MS-MIS program assists students in preparing for and finding employment through our Career Management Center, professional networking opportunities, internships, and recruitment visits by the industry's top companies.

Curriculum

The MS-MIS program is a 36 credit-hour, in residence program offering optional internship opportunities. The program has four prerequisites; applicants are most competitive when at least two are completed at the time of application submission. Program prerequisites include courses in the following:

  • Programming
  • Database Management
  • Systems Analysis and Design
  • Networking

Required Courses

  • Advanced Data Management
  • Advanced Systems Analysis and Design
  • MIS Project Management and Implementation
  • Business Information Security
  • Corporate Information Planning

Students choose seven elective courses in areas such as management, computer science, accounting, finance, statistics, and marketing.  Students are also able to complete up to two professional internships while in the program.

Cost

Program Cost Estimates (2024-2025)
Residents:                   $31,124
Non-Residents:           $51,260

Please see the Texas A&M tuition calculator for details

 

Application Deadlines/Start Dates

The program has fall intakes only.

Application opens:  September 1
Priority deadline:  December 1
International deadline:  February 28
Final deadline:  May 1

Application Requirements

  • Unofficial Transcript
  • Four Essay Responses
  • Résumé
  • Self-reported TOEFL or IELTS (International Students)
  • Passport (International Students)
  • WES Basic Course-by-Course Evaluation (for Degrees from Non-US Institutions)
  • Three Letters of Recommendation
  • Completed BusinessCAS Application
  • GRE/GMAT is OPTIONAL for applicants starting in fall 2025
